Paper Plane

Send FTB Essentials teleport requests from a small craftable paper plane.

Paper Plane adds an item-driven player picker for /tpa without replacing FTB Essentials' own teleport flow. The sender chooses an online player from an FTB Library screen; FTB Essentials creates the actual request and shows its normal clickable accept/deny chat prompt to the target player.

Choose a player with the Paper Plane UI

What it does

  • Adds Paper Plane, Paper Plane That Can't Fly?, and Ender Paper Plane items.
  • Right-click opens a simple FTB Library player picker.
  • The selected target receives FTB Essentials' standard TPA request message.
  • Shift-right-click throws the paper plane as a slow arrow-like projectile.
  • Drop a Paper Plane into water to turn it into Paper Plane That Can't Fly? through a Lychee item-inside-liquid recipe.

  • Ender Paper Plane can send requests without consuming the item.

Paper Plane recipe

Craft a Paper Plane from five pieces of paper.

Normal paper planes and Paper Plane That Can't Fly? are consumed after the target accepts the FTB Essentials TPA request. FTB Essentials owns the accept, deny, warmup, cooldown, and final teleport behavior.

Ender Paper Plane recipe

Craft an Ender Paper Plane with eight ender pearls around one Paper Plane.

The Ender Paper Plane is reusable, so it can send FTB Essentials TPA requests without being consumed.

Requirements

  • Minecraft 1.21.1
  • NeoForge
  • FTB Essentials
  • FTB Library
  • Architectury API
  • Lychee
  • Kiwi

FTB Essentials, FTB Library, and Lychee are required on both client and server. Architectury API is required by FTB Library; Kiwi is required by Lychee. JEI is not required; it is used only for the recipe screenshots on this page.
